Western Block Party

The Western Block Party (or WBP) was a conservative political party in Canada. It wanted Western Canada to become independent from the rest of Canada. It was founded in 2005.[1] It first ran candidates in the 2006 federal elections. The party's current leader is Paul St. Laurent.[2]

The WBP was not affiliated with some other independent parties in western Canada, such as the Alberta First Party and the Western Independence Party of Saskatchewan.
